So here is my recipe for mouthwatering homemade vegetable beef soup.

You will need 1 lb. of stew beef or inexpensive piece of steak whichever is cheapest. Add to your list one large can of V8 juice, 1 can of beef broth, 1 can of tomato sauce, 2 bags of frozen mixed veggies, 1 large onion, and salt and pepper to taste. I don't use just plain water to soups as I have found that it takes away from the overall flavor.

Cut the stew beef or steak into small strips or cubes, whichever you prefer. Take a skillet and in some olive oil sauté the beef until almost all the pink is gone. Add some salt and pepper while sautéing. After your beef is cooked set it aside.

Cut your onion into eight pieces. I usually cut it in half and then make two cross cuts on each half. Now take all the other ingredients and put them in your crackpot or stove top pot. Mix everything really well and then add your beef. One variation on this recipe that I use is to sometimes add a cup of barley or lentils to the mix. Set your crock pot to low and let it cook for a few hours.

While the soup is cooking you can sit back and relax. You may want to think about adding crackers and bread when it comes time to serve. There is nothing like good warm biscuits to dip in your soup, but that's just me.

In a few hours you will have a quick and easy soup that your family will love with plenty of leftovers for later. If you don't want soup now, you can always freeze it and thaw it out or microwave it later. Soup is always a good stand by to have and this is a great recipe for having unexpected guests over.
